Overview
2007 Bombardier BD-700-1A10 Global Express XRS; registered in the U.S. to JDI HOLDINGS LLC (Allentown, PA). Mode S AB2EF2. Certificate issued 2020-01-16; airworthiness 2019-09-11; registration expires 2026-01-31.
Specifications
- Engines: 2× BR700-710A220 (14750 lbf each)
- Range: 6390 nm
- Cruise: 488 kts
- Seats: 23
- Ceiling: 51000 ft
Operations & Cabin
Typical executive layout (commonly 8–13 executive seats) — registry lists 23 seats (maximum certificated seating) Cabin approx. 48 ft long × 8.17 ft wide × 6.25 ft high; full forward and aft lavatories, full galley, entertainment and satcom options common to XRS interiors Avionics: Honeywell Primus 2000XP with BEVS, HUD and CAIMS (typical for XRS-equipped aircraft)

The BD-700-1A10 Global Express XRS occupies the high‑end long‑range business jet niche, offering transoceanic range and high cruise speeds suitable for executive transport. Competitors in this market segment include other ultra‑long‑range bizjets; buyer and charter demand generally targets purchasers seeking intercontinental capability, executive cabin flexibility, and avionics suites like the Primus 2000XP. For resale and maintenance, operators and owners of this model must account for BR700 engine support and the aircraft’s certification standard for up to 23 seats even when commonly operated in lower executive configurations.
